Let's get right to the point. Generally speaking, if you're watching Demon Slayer as it airs in Japan and is quickly subbed for international audiences, new episodes typically come out on Sundays.

However, always remember that time zones are tricky little gremlins. What’s Sunday in Japan might still be Saturday evening for you, depending on where you live. Check your local listings!
Finding Your Local Episode Time
The best way to make sure you're not missing out is to check the specific streaming platform you're using. Crunchyroll, Hulu, and Funimation are popular choices, and they usually announce the exact release time in your region.
